Responsibilities
- Manage the complete employee journey across South Korea, Japan, and Taiwan, including onboarding, contract management, probation tracking, offboarding, and HRIS administration
- Ensure employee records are accurate and up to date across all three locations through regular audits and resolution of discrepancies
- Monitor compliance requirements across multiple markets, identify regulatory updates, and recommend actions while maintaining an updated employee handbook
- Serve as the primary contact for employees in the region on people operations and employment lifecycle inquiries
- Collaborate with the global People Ops team to align processes while incorporating local market nuances
- Administer locally relevant benefits and perks such as health screenings, insurance enrollment, and region-specific offerings
- Support the execution of people programs including engagement surveys, performance reviews, and recurring HR cycles
- Analyze current workflows across the three markets, identify inefficiencies or bottlenecks, and collaborate on process improvements
- Contribute to the development and upkeep of standard operating procedures and playbooks for APAC People Ops
- Assist in designing and deploying AI and automation solutions for tasks like contract generation, onboarding workflows, data input, and request intake
- Gather input from employees and internal partners to guide improvements that deliver meaningful impact
